Higashitoyo Park Wading Pool (東豊公園 徒渉池)

About this spot

The Higashitoyo Park Wading Pool (東豊公園 徒渉池) in Higashitoyo Park in Asahikawa City is a shallow water play area that is free to use. In 2026 it is open from Monday, June 1 to Monday, August 31, from 10:00 to 17:00. The water is shallow, so even small children who cannot swim yet can walk in on their own two feet. The park sits near a residential area, so another appeal is joining an ordinary summer scene alongside local children. There are no changeover breaks, so children can alternate playing and resting at their own pace. Since it is free, it also suits a plan of dropping by for the afternoon only.

Tips

Closing is at 17:00. Allowing time to change and pack up, get out of the water around 16:45. It may be unavailable on some days depending on the weather, water temperature or maintenance work, so check the official information for that day before you set out. Shade is limited at certain hours, so a hat and sunscreen are essential. Children who are not yet toilet trained should wear swim diapers.
